After breakfast we will continue our trip in East Georgia. First we drive through different villages and beautiful countryside to the Gremi complex-once a symbol of the thriving cultural and political life of Kakheti region and the capital of the area before Persian Shah Abas razed it down to the ground. Giving an impression of floating in the air over the river, the Gremi complex includes the church of Archangels with its beautiful frescos and the adjacent royal tower as well as the ruins of different old bath-houses and watchtowers.
Our alfresco lunch will be held by a local family in their house where we will have the unique chance to taste delicious Georgian home-made dishes and drinks.
After lunch we visit the hill-top town of Signaghi- a place of romance and love as it has been called in recent years. Perched on the mountain cliff with its 4.5 km. long defensive wall from the 18th century, Sighnaghi is one of the prettiest towns in the country, still retaining its original scent and style with its narrow, cobbled streets full of one or two storey houses with bright red tiled roofs and beautifully carved balconies . The city has wonderful views over the Alazani valley to the snow capped Caucasus mountains beyond.
We arrive back in Tbilisi in the evening.
